If you're coming from the centre of San Antonio you’ll find the first section of S’Estanyol beach located opposite The Lizard Bar, at first glance this little stretch of beach seems to be a part of neighbouring Es Pouet beach from which it is separated only by a small stone jetty.
Section two of this beach is probably the nicest of the three, a little crescent shaped cove with sunbeds and parasols. The cove is quite deep with white sand at the back and even a little greenery shielding the beach from the road giving a pleasantly tropical vibe and sense of privacy.
Beach number three, the busiest perhaps due to it’s location between three massive hotels, but it’s a pleasant little beach to spend a few hours on, narrow but with soft sand, clear water and plenty of rocks around which to snorkel or fish.
